These automotive-grade power inductors feature high heat resistance up to 150°C, excellent inductance stability, low noise, and high reliability. Using a metal composite core with shielded construction, they handle peak currents efficiently and are suitable for noise filtering in drive circuits, boost- and buck-converters. Compliant with RoHS and qualified for automotive standards, these inductors ensure performance under severe vibration and thermal conditions, making them ideal for demanding electronic power management applications in automotive and industrial equipment.
Panasonic ETQP4M3R3YFN Power Inductor Specifications:
Inductance range: 0.33µH to 47µH
DCR at 20°C: 1.10 mΩ to 210 mΩ
Rated Current: up to 70 A
Operation Temperature: -40°C to +150°C
Material: Metal composite core with shielded construction
Dimensions: 10.9x10.0x5.0/6.0 mm (varies by series)
RoHS compliant, Automotive qualified (AEC-Q200)
Winding: Low R OC winding with low eddy-current loss
Application: Noise filtering, power converters, high-current circuits
Packaging: 1,000 or 2,000 pcs per reel, compatible with automated placement
Vibration Resistance: Designed for severe conditions
Certifications: UL, CSA, and other safety standards
